Of Jackson, went home to be with the Lord on Monday, September 26, 2011 at the age of 79 while under the loving compassionate care of her daughter, Cynthia. She was preceded in death by her husbands, Eddie Lee Truman of nearly 50 years and L.B. Ingram of 7 years; children, Nora Ann Truman, Wayne Henry Truman and Sadock Anthony Truman; sister, Ernestine Robinson. Frances is survived by four children, Cynthia Truman, Avis (Isaiah) Wilkins, Roger Pace, Darrell Truman.; 13 grandchildren; 18 great-grandchildren; 1 great great-grandchild; brother, James Henry Pace; special aunt, Louise Rodgers; special cousin, Bessie Burt of Detroit, MI; special family friends, Mary Cawthon, Pat Thomas and Cheryl Pratt as well as many loving family members and friends. Frances was born to James and Roxie Pace of Atlanta, GA. She moved to Jackson in 1949. She was diligent in her work and was devoted to her family. After her retirement from Cedar Knoll, she continued to provide private home care to many people in the community. According to her wishes, cremation has been chosen. No services are scheduled.
